Ctrl+Space starts and stops a recording. The audio goes to OpenAI for transcription, a model on OpenRouter strips the fillers and restores punctuation, and the result is copied and pasted into the focused window. Only the Python standard library and PyQt6 — HTTP, multipart uploads and WAV writing are all hand-rolled. - pw-record captures raw 16 kHz mono PCM with a live level meter - the corner indicator is drawn through XWayland, since a Wayland client cannot position its own window - silence is caught before it costs an API call, relative to each recording's own noise floor, plus a filter for the stock phrases models invent when handed silence - audio and video files can be transcribed too, optionally with [mm:ss] timestamps, chunked through ffmpeg for long inputs - global shortcut installs as a KDE custom shortcut, with an evdev listener as a fallback until the session is restarted - Turkish and English interface, following the system locale by default
